What defines a vegan bakery near me

A vegan bakery near me focuses on pastries, cakes and bread made without animal products. It is not only about removing milk and eggs but about redesigning textures and flavors with plant based ingredients. For the modern shopper, it means clear labeling, ingredient lists, and transparent sourcing. According to Bake In Oven the best shops publish their recipes or at least the core ingredients on their website or menu boards. You should see dairy free milks like almond, soy or oat and fats such as coconut oil or olive oil used in balanced proportions. Look for items that avoid animal products entirely, including honey, gelatin and animal derived shortening. The more detail a bakery provides about its suppliers and equipment, the more confident you can be in the quality of the product. When a bakery communicates this clearly, it builds trust and helps you compare options across neighborhoods and guide your decision about where to shop.

What to look for when you search locally

Locating a vegan bakery near me begins with smart search terms and credible references. Use phrases like vegan bakery near me, plant based pastries, dairy free, egg free and allergen friendly menus. After you identify candidates, read reviews for consistency in texture, crumb and flavor. Check hours and whether the shop accepts custom orders. A reliable bakery provides clear ingredient lists and allergen statements and is responsive when you call. If you have severe allergies, ask about dedicated equipment or separate prep areas to minimize risk. In short, your search should reveal ingredients and processes plus a track record of dependable offerings.

Most vegan bakeries near me offer a core roster of pastries that can be customized. Expect cookies, cupcakes, muffins, cakes and a range of breads such as sourdough and enriched loaves made with plant based milks and oils. Customization may include flavor swaps, dairy free frostings and color decorations for celebrations. If you avoid gluten or nuts, ask about dedicated prep surfaces and substitution options. Some shops pair coffee and tea with plant based pastries to create a complete experience. When customizing, confirm portions, pickup or delivery timelines and any extra fees for dietary needs.

Ingredient sourcing and flavor expectations

A quality vegan bakery near me focuses on ingredient sourcing that preserves flavor and texture. Look for pastries made with organic or non GMO ingredients where possible, and ask about oil choices such as coconut oil versus neutral oils and sugar used in the recipe. High quality vanilla cocoa and fruit fillings can elevate vegan desserts to rival traditional favorites. Keep in mind that some flavor profiles may differ from non vegan versions due to moisture and emulsifiers used in plant based recipes. A good bakery will describe its sourcing and how it achieves balanced sweetness and mouthfeel without dairy or eggs, which aligns with Bake In Oven standards.

Quality, texture, and consistency signals

Texture is the most reliable signal of a well executed vegan pastry. Look for crumb structure in cakes and a tender moist bite in muffins. For bread, listen for a crisp crust and open crumb. A consistent product across orders whether you pick up fresh or buy for a celebration indicates reliable process control. Ask about baking times resting periods and use of stabilizers or emulsifiers. If you notice a grainy frosting, dense crumb or off flavors, that is a sign to choose another bakery or request a different batch. Many vegan bakeries publish batch notes or tasting menus to communicate consistency to customers.

Allergen handling and cross contact realities

Managing cross contact is critical in vegan bakeries especially for customers with tree nut sesame or soy allergies. Look for dedicated equipment separate utensils and clean labeling practices. Speak with staff about shared toasters or ovens and hygiene protocols. If your allergy is severe consider visiting stores with visible allergen policies and third party certifications. Clear labeling and staff training reduce risk and improve your confidence when selecting items from the display case.
